Product Description
DCV200 hydraulic valve is heavy‑duty sectional directional control valve specially developed for ultra‑high‑flow mobile machinery hydraulic systems. It reaches rated flow 200 L/min with maximum working pressure 350 bar. Modular sectional structure supports flexible combination of 1‑12 spool sections, compatible with open‑center and closed‑center hydraulic systems. It supports manual, pneumatic, cable remote and electro‑hydraulic control modes. Multiple spool function options are available. Each working port can install optional overload valve and anti‑cavitation valve to realize complete system protection. Heavy‑duty cast valve body greatly reduces internal leakage and keeps stable performance under extreme heavy‑load outdoor working conditions.

Specifications
Model: DCV200 sectional directional control valve
Rated flow: 200 L/min
Max working pressure: 350 bar
Number of sections: 1‑12 spools for modular combination
Control options: Manual, Pneumatic, Cable remote, Electro‑hydraulic.
Spool functions: O, P, Y, A and other optional spool types.
Main relief valve: Built‑in main pressure relief valve.
Auxiliary valves: Overload valve and anti‑cavitation valve optional for each working port.
Port thread: G1 1/4
Recommended oil viscosity: 12‑75 cSt
Operating ambient temperature: ‑40℃ ~ +80℃
System type: Compatible with open‑center and closed‑center systems.
Application: Ultra‑high‑flow heavy‑duty agricultural and construction mobile equipment.
Warranty: 12‑month warranty

3. What is the working pressure range of DCV200 Hydraulic Valve ?
Its maximum working pressure reaches 350 bar for short‑term peak operation. For long‑term continuous operation, the recommended working pressure is 250‑315 bar to guarantee stable performance and service life.

5. What is the typical speed range of DCV200 Hydraulic Valve ?
The DCV200 is a sectional directional control valve for mobile machinery. The moving speed of hydraulic cylinders or motors mainly depends on system flow rather than the valve itself. Under its rated 200 L/min flow, it delivers high‑speed actuation for ultra‑heavy‑duty agricultural and construction equipment.
For spool switching response, manual operation relies on operator input. The electro‑hydraulic version has typical spool response time of 80‑120 ms. The recommended switching cycle frequency is below 30 cycles per minute for long‑term stable operation. It is not suitable for ultra‑high‑frequency cyclic working conditions.
